Groton's boys end season in district title game

• Groton's boys basketball season came to an end Thursday night. Roncalli defeated the Tigers, 60-36, in the District 2a championship game.
• Roncalli jumped out to a 22-7 first quarter lead. Groton outscored Roncalli, 14-12, in the second quarter, but the Cavaliers took control in the second half, 26-15.
• Mason Madsen led the Tigers with 14 points followed by Kasey Kurtz with eight, Wyatt Lone five, Reilly Ell four, Luke Sternhagen and Matt Knecht each had two and Spencer Knecht added one point.
• Groton made 30 percent of its field goals while Roncalli made 39 percent. Roncalli made nine three-pointers and Groton made just two, both by Kurtz. Roncalli had more rebounds, 39-31 with Reilly Ell and Madsen each having nine. Groton had 14 turnovers, 11 of which were steals while Roncalli had 11 turnovers, eight of which were steals. Reillly Ell, Madsen and Jackson Doeden each had a block.
• Groton made 10 o f17 free throws off or Roncalli's 14 team fouls while the Cavaliers made nine of 16 off of Groton's 16 team fouls.
